ROSE HILL, Va. — A Rose Hill man has been charged in the shooting death of a 22-year-old home health worker, according to law enforcement.
Charles James Givens, 40, was arrested Thursday afternoon and charged with first degree murder after he turned himself in for shooting Misty Leann Garrett of Jonesville, Va. at his residence in Rose Hill, according to the Lee County Sheriff’s Office.
According to Sheriff Gary Parsons, Garrett was employed by Innovative Home Health Care of Big Stone Gap, Va., and doing a home health visit at Given’s mother’s residence on Blue Hollow Road, where he also lived.
Garrett was sitting next to Given’s mother in her home when Givens snuck up behind the chair she was sitting in and fired a .22 caliber rifle into the top of Garrett’s head, according to Parsons who cites evidence at the scene and statements made by Givens.
Kim Lane, a representative from Innovative Home Health Care, made a statement regarding the situation.
“We wish our condolences to the family,” said Lane. “She was a very good nurse.”
Lane said Garrett had worked at the home health service for three years but could not go into more detail about this particular situation because of HIPAA laws which protect patient confidentiality.
When asked if this incident would change their protocol for making home visits, Lane said that it would not because they weren’t at fault.
Parsons said that Givens called dispatch after he shot Garrett and told police what had happened.
Givens later told investigators that he had asked Garrett to be his girlfriend and that she had refused. Givens further stated to police he had been planning the murder “for some time.”
Givens is being held at the Duffield Regional Jail without bond. He will be arraigned in Lee County General District Court on Monday morning.
